Output 36e7c77ec69bd5dbc02013c202e413baefe9207c4368f6272d04f0355920f66e:3

value
74920748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d18c01c4a522e5baaa863c06f93b8c19b906562 OP_EQUAL
address
MC1cHkcL4HBdwLLoscsDdzvkSjrVuVerbm
transaction
36e7c77ec69bd5dbc02013c202e413baefe9207c4368f6272d04f0355920f66e
spent
true